HBCU Experience to expose students to college opportunities (video)

0
By The Hub on August 23, 2016 News Briefs

The purpose of the HBCU EXPERIENCE is to expose students to a myriad of college opportunities, specifically historically black colleges and universities. Students will be exposed to the educational and exciting experience of college life on an HBCU campus. Equally important, Dallas ISD high school bands and drill teams will perform and showcase their talent! The following bands will be showcased during the HBCU EXPERIENCE:

– Sunset High School

– Wilmer-Hutchins High School

– South Oak Cliff High School

– Lincoln High School

– Pinkston High School

Date: September 21, 2016

Location: STEAM Middle School at D. A. Hulcy

Time: 5:30-6:30 p.m.

No registration is required.
